Form 4: Lifevantage Director Boosts Stake with Stock Grant
Insider Transaction Report
Lifevantage Corp Director Cynthia Latham received a grant of 13,531 common shares valued at $7.76 per share as part of her compensation, increasing her total beneficial ownership.
Summary
- Cynthia Latham, a Director of Lifevantage Corp (LFVN), acquired 13,531 shares of common stock.
- The transaction occurred on November 6, 2025, with the shares granted as part of the issuer's outside director compensation program.
- The acquisition price was $7.76 per share, which represents the weighted average closing price of the issuer's common stock for the ten trading days ending the day before the grant date.
- These shares will vest in a single installment on November 6, 2026, contingent upon Ms. Latham's continuous service to Lifevantage Corp through that date.
- Following this transaction, Ms. Latham beneficially owns a total of 64,879 shares of Lifevantage Corp common stock.
